How they compare
Honduras currently reports 47.9% against 44.3% in Czechia, a difference of 3.6%.
That makes Honduras's figure about 1.1 times Czechia's.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 34 shared years of data; in 1990 it was Czechia ahead.
Czechia ranks 134th and Honduras ranks 131st of 208 countries.
Czechia has averaged higher in every one of the 4 decades both report.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Czechia | Honduras |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1990s | 76.1% | 22.9% | 53.1% | Czechia |
| 2000s | 67.5% | 58.3% | 9.2% | Czechia |
| 2010s | 55.3% | 51.4% | 3.9% | Czechia |
| 2020s | 48.0% | 42.9% | 5.1% | Czechia |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
